Materials You’ll Need
Before diving into your DIY projects, make sure to gather these essential materials:
Fleece or Wool Fabric: Provides warmth and comfort.
Scissors: For cutting fabric accurately.
Sewing Kit or Sewing Machine: Essential for creating seams.
Measuring Tape: Ensures a good fit.
Craft Glue (Optional): Useful for quick fixes.
Non-Slip Fabric: Recommended for sweaters and blankets.
Having these supplies ready will streamline your crafting process, allowing you to create winter gear your pet will love.
DIY Sweater for Your Pet
Measuring Your Pet
Start by accurately measuring your pet's neck, chest, and back length. For instance, if your dog has a 14-inch neck and a 22-inch chest, keep these dimensions handy as you cut your fabric.
Creating the Sweater
Cut the Fabric: Cut two pieces of fabric based on your measurements. One will be the front, and the other will be the back.
Sew the Pieces: Place the two pieces with the fabric sides facing each other. Sew along the edges, ensuring to leave openings for the head and paws.
Turn Right Side Out: Flip the fabric right side out to reveal your cozy sweater.

Add Finishing Touches: Personalize it with fun embellishments or a custom tag.
With this stylish sweater, your pet will stay warm and enjoy a touch of flair!
Cozy Pet Blanket
Choosing Your Fabric
For a comforting blanket, opt for soft fleece fabric. Patterns featuring paw prints or bones can add character, while solid colors can match your home decor.
Making the Blanket
Cut the Fabric: Measure your pet's sleeping area and cut the fabric to size, ideally about 30 by 40 inches for a dog.
Fringe Edges (Optional): Snip fringes along the edges for added texture. A fringe length of about 2 inches works well for visibility without being cumbersome.
Sewing Edges (Optional): While fleece rarely frays, you can sew the edges for a cleaner look.

Personalizing Your Blanket
Use fabric paint or embroidery to add your pet's name. This simple touch makes the blanket uniquely theirs.
With this cozy blanket, your furry friend will relish winter naps on chilly nights!
Custom Pet Bed
Planning the Size
Measure the space where your pet usually sleeps to create a bed that fits perfectly. For instance, if your pet typically occupies a 24 by 30-inch area, base your bed’s dimensions on these numbers.
Building the Bed
Select Materials: Choose a sturdy base like a wooden crate or a large cardboard box and soft cushioning materials, such as old pillows or foam.
Covering the Bed: Use fabric to create a cover. A simple sewing technique or even fabric glue can finish the edges nicely.
Decorate: Use stencils for a stylish design or fabric paint to add your pet's name or favorite patterns.
Ensuring Comfy Sleep
Opt for materials that are machine-washable for easy cleaning, which is essential as pets can get messy during winter months.
This custom pet bed will keep your furry friend warm and snug while complementing your home's decor.
Winter Accessory: A Snuggly Scarf
Choosing Your Fabric
Select a soft, warm fabric that feels comfortable against your pet’s skin. Fleece or smooth knitted yarn are excellent choices for a scarf.
Crafting the Scarf
Measure: Measure the length and width based on your pet’s neck size (around 12 to 18 inches for small dogs).
Cut and Sew: Cut the fabric and sew the edges for a polished finish.
Adding a Fun Element: You might consider adding playful tassels or a cute bow to add character.
This easy-to-make accessory offers warmth and a fun winter vibe for your pet's outfit.
Final Touches: Winter Care Tips
While crafting cozy winter items, remember that overall pet care during the cold season is just as important.
Regular Grooming: A well-groomed coat can provide your pet with natural insulation from the cold.
Hydration: Ensure your pet stays hydrated, as indoor heating can lead to dehydration. Fresh water should always be available.
Safe Paths: If your pet loves outdoor activities, keep their paths clear of ice and harmful substances like de-icing salts.
